Monstrous: South Korean series, a cursed Buddha statue is dug up to be put on display. Even as it is being moved to it's new site it affects other drivers who look into the statues eyes. Mayhem ensues with the curse driving people to crazed even zombiesque violence. A black rain falls increasing the numbers of those infected. A few soap like stories are involved in the narrative, the most interesting being a troubled couple who are archaeologists and paranormal event investigators, A siege is involved with crowds turning against anyone they suspect of being infected. The subject of bullying also crops up, something which is endemic to SK Horror/Serial Killer/Revenge films ans series'. In this case it shows how a sociopathic bully takes advantage of the break down in public order to mrtder people. Pretty violent and gory, hatchets, knives. Vehicle and chainsaws are put to deadly use. Directed by Jang Kun-jae, Written by Yeon Sang-ho & Ryoo Yong-jae. Six episodes on Sky sci fi. 7/10.
